Tech Falls 5-2 in SSC Softball Action

MIAMI SHORES, Fla.- Seniors Karen D’Alberto (Cape Coral, Fla.) and Jen Salls ( Madison, Fla.) score Tech’s two runs of the loss against #9 Barry University
(24-6, 8-2). The Florida Tech Panthers despite the loss are still in third place in the Sunshine State Conference, while Barry advances to the top spot
having one more win than Florida Southern.

Sophomore, Apopka native, Amber West (14-7) suffered the loss tossing a complete game allowing five earned runs on six hits. She walked two and fanned five
for the outing.

D’Alberto went 3-for-2 with the first run of the game, while fellow senior Megan Hube (Bel Air, Md.) also had two hits for the game. Senior catcher
Courtney Harless plated the only RBI off her solo hit of the game.

Juniors Katie Naumoff  (Poland, Ohio) and  Kristen Fettes (Deltona, Fla.) each also added a hit as did Salls for the contest.

The Buccaneers hurler Ramie Garcia (10-3) was the winning pitcher going five innings allowing seven hits on two runs. Maile Keeney was Barry’s savior for
the day notching  a home run and adding four RBI for the day.

Both teams will meet again tomorrow for more SSC doubleheader action beginning at 5:00 p.m. in Miami Shores, Florida.
